Who Are We ?

The Sussex Bat Group is affiliated with the Bat Conservation Trust and is staffed totally by volunteers.

The aims of the Sussex Bat Group are :

  • To help to conserve bats and their habitat.

  • To provide information for improving public awareness of bats and their conservation.

  • To record and monitor the bat species and their populations in Sussex.

  • To assist Natural England with roost visits where threats to bats may exist.

  • To carry out conservation projects such as bat box schemes, improving roost sites or opening and protecting potential sites.

  • To provide quick response and care for sick and injured bats, with the back up of a permanent "bat hospital".

A regular newsletter is produced and informal meetings and talks arranged throughout the year. The Sussex Bat Group also organises field trips, educational and social events throughout Sussex.
